Delhi-Chandigarh NH to be first fully-electrified highway
BHEL is installing solar-based electric vehicle chargers (SEVCs) on the Delhi-Chandigarh highway. It will become the first fully electrified highway. Setting up of EV chargers at regular intervals over the 250 km stretch would allay anxiety among electric vehicle users and bolster their confidence for eco-friendly inter-city travel. The government has introduced a number of plans to support owning and maintaining an electric vehicle, since electrification seems to be the only immediate solution to curtail pollution and rising fuel prices. BHEL will design a central monitoring system, besides designing, engineering, manufacturing, supplying and installing the EV charging stations. The stations will have a rooftop solar power plant to continuously supply green energy to both fast and slow chargers at the stations.
